Why the World Needs Massive Energy Storage Systems
Picture this: A wind farm producing excess energy at midnight when demand is low. Without proper storage, that clean energy literally vanishes into thin air. Enter extremely large energy storage power supply systems – the unsung heroes enabling us to:
- Store surplus renewable energy
- Balance grid frequency fluctuations
- Provide emergency backup during outages
- Reduce reliance on fossil fuel peaker plants

Real-World Success Stories
California's Moss Landing facility—currently the world's largest battery installation—stores enough electricity to power 300,000 homes for four hours. But here's the kicker—these systems aren't just about storing energy. They're reshaping entire energy economies.

Breaking Down the Technologies
- Lithium-Ion Dominance: 92% market share but facing competition
- Flow Battery Comeback: 10+ hour discharge capacity
- Thermal Storage Innovations: Molten salt meets compressed air
Fun fact: The latest zinc-air batteries can provide 100-hour discharge cycles at half the cost of lithium alternatives. Game changer? You bet.
When Size Matters: Key Design Considerations
Designing these behemoths isn't child's play. Engineers must account for:
- Land footprint vs. energy density
- Cycling frequency (daily vs. seasonal storage)
- Regional climate challenges

Overcoming Implementation Challenges
Let's not sugarcoat it—deploying these systems comes with hurdles:
- Regulatory labyrinths
- Interconnection queue delays
- Supply chain bottlenecks
But here's the silver lining: Modular designs now allow phased installations. Start with 100MWh, scale to 1GWh as needed. Smart, right?
